A federal appeals court has struck down a ban on gun possession by people subject to domestic-violence restraining orders, citing the historical approach required by the U.S. Supreme Court’s latest Second Amendment precedent. https://t.co/VIdxdkwDms #SCOTUS #SecondAmendment pic.twitter.com/nTdwjioCuR
